I was found at fault, of course. If you rear-end somebody, it is rare that you won't be found at fault. The legal theory being that you had full visibility of them and therefore had the opportunity to avoid the accident. No witnesses that stopped, unfortunately.

My experience is that this sort of behavior is age related (possibly just lack of driving experience?) more than it is gender related.
